Literature summary for 3.4.22.56 extracted from

  • Essmann, F.; Wieder, T.; Otto, A.; Muller, E.C.; Dorken, B.; Daniel, P.T.
    GDP dissociation inhibitor D4-GDI (Rho-GDI 2), but not the homologous rho-GDI 1, is cleaved by caspase-3 during drug-induced apoptosis (2000), Biochem. J., 346, 777-783.
